Memorial cards are small printed keepsakes given to family and friends after someone has passed away. They usually include a photo, full name, dates, and a short poem, prayer, verse, quote or personal message.
Funeral memorial cards are often handed out at funerals, wakes, memorial services and celebrations of life. They can also be posted to relatives and friends who could not attend the service. Many people keep them in a wallet, purse, Bible, prayer book, photo album or memory box.
They are also known as funeral cards, remembrance cards, memorial keepsake cards, prayer cards, memorial wallet cards or in loving memory cards.
Different families use memorial cards in different ways. Some want a small wallet keepsake, some want a larger A6 card, and others prefer a folded card with more space for poems, prayers and extra photos.
Wallet memorial cards are 85 x 55mm, making them easy to keep in a wallet, purse, Bible, prayer book, photo album or memory box.
A6 memorial cards are 148 x 105mm and give more space for a larger photo, poem, prayer, quote or family message.
Folded or 4-sided memorial cards give you extra room for a front cover, inside poem or prayer, family message and additional photo.
Simple guide: choose wallet cards if you want something small and easy to carry. Choose A6 or folded memorial cards if you want more room for wording, poems, prayers or multiple photos.

These products are similar, but they are usually used for different purposes.
| Type | Main Purpose | Typical Content |
|---|---|---|
| Memorial card | A printed keepsake tribute for family and friends | Photo, name, dates, poem, verse or short message |
| Prayer card | A religious keepsake, often Catholic or Christian | Prayer, saint, cross, religious image or Bible verse |
| Funeral thank you card | Sent after the funeral to thank people for support | Thank-you message, family name and sometimes a photo |
In practice, many families use the phrase “memorial cards” for all small printed funeral keepsakes. The right choice depends on whether you want a tribute card, religious prayer card or thank-you card.
